For project-centric companies, financial control cannot wait until month-end. By then, the project may already be off track, margin may already be under pressure, and leadership may already be looking at stale numbers.

Project leaders need to understand estimate at completion, variance, margin movement, revenue impact, earned value, change orders, and forecast changes while the project is still moving. They need to see the financial effect of execution decisions early enough to act.

This is the same issue behind why project financials fall behind reality when project execution happens outside the ERP operating model.

It is also why project-centric companies need clear financial structures such as a Cost Breakdown Structure and a disciplined period-review process for project forecasts, CTC, EAC, margin, and revenue.

Spreadsheets are useful. They are flexible, familiar, and often necessary for analysis. But they should not be the system of record for core project control.

When critical project processes depend on spreadsheets, the business takes on hidden risk. Data can be copied manually. Versions can drift. Assumptions can be unclear. Errors can be made. Forecasts can be updated outside governance. Reports can depend on one person knowing how the file works.

AI is only useful when it is built on the right data foundation. For project-centric companies, that foundation comes from connected project processes, consistent project data, and real project telemetry.

PlanVector AI is designed to forecast project outcomes using that telemetry. It helps customers look forward across cost, schedule, margin, revenue, and delivery risk.

That is different from static reporting. Project leaders do not only need to know what happened. They need to understand what may happen next, how much uncertainty exists, and where intervention may be needed.

Probabilistic forecasting gives leaders a clearer view of possible outcomes. It supports better decisions because it treats the future as a range of likely results, not a single number that may already be wrong.
